In SableRT, when I choose to print a graph generated, I have th eoption to export the graph. But when I click on export, nothing happens. Does it put the graph file anywhere without asking for a name and location to save it, or is this a bug?

It sounds as if you are using the print option from the menu in runtime? If so, then there are indeed print and export options, export copies the selected graph to the clipboard for pasting into other applications.

If you are using Tchart generated graphs, then through the button commands under "graph", you can select either print or export, but in this case, export will ask for file type to export to.
